The Role

Join our dynamic team in Darwin! As the Senior Coordinator of Supports, you'll be at the forefront of implementing tailored NDIS plans for our clients. Reporting directly to the Senior Coordinator of Supports, you'll play a pivotal role in ensuring that all supports are seamlessly integrated into our clients' lives. Your day-to-day will involve maintaining regular communication with clients, prioritising their needs, and documenting progress. With a focus on efficiency and adherence to organisational policies, you'll manage your caseload with precision and care, making a tangible difference in the lives of those we serve.

What you’ll be doing

• Collaborate with clients and key stakeholders to develop support plans, focusing on their strengths.

• Foster positive relationships with clients and their families, while upholding professional boundaries.

• Oversee the implementation of NDIS Plans, ensuring service quality and budget adherence, and addressing any arising issues.

• Aid clients in comprehending their NDIS plans.

• Support clients in enhancing their ability to live independently.

• Promote client autonomy by facilitating their choice of service providers.

• Maintain high-quality documentation in client files, meeting quality standards

• Assist clients in overcoming barriers to accessing services within their existing funding.

• Keep the NDIS informed of any changes in circumstances and guide clients through the process of requesting a plan review and exploring new options.

What we are looking for

• Minimum Certificate Ill in Disability, Mental health, or relevant industry experience

• Proven experience working with people with autism, disability and/or mental illness

• Commitment to the human rights of people with disabilities and the principles of participation and inclusion

• Engage in evidence-based practice and prioritise the client's unique needs to achieve positive outcomes.

• Excel in communication and foster positive relationships with external stakeholders, including with family carers, service providers

• Exhibit excellent verbal and written communication skills.

• Display effective time-management skills to coordinate their weekly schedule and appointments.

To be considered for the role, you will also need to meet the mandatory compliance requirements which includes:

• NDIS Worker Screening Clearance

• Working with Children Clearance (Ochre Card)

• National Police Clearance (dated within 6 months or less)

• Current First Aid & CPR certificate

• NT Drivers License

• Evidence of Australian Work Rights (current visa or Australian Birth Certificate)

About C&K - The Creche and Kindergarten Association

Established in 1907, C&K is proud to be the largest and longest established provider of community based early childhood education and care services in Queensland.

Our philosophy, where children come first, emphasises the fact that for C&K the interests of children are paramount. Any profits generated from our services are returned to benefit children and the community.

We are committed to providing quality education and care for your child’s pre-schooling years (from birth to school age) in an environment − both inside and outside − that enables children to explore, satisfy their natural curiosity and grow as individuals. Independent research indicates that children who have enjoyed a C&K early learning experience are the most successful in their first years of schooling.

Over the last century hundreds of thousands of Queensland children and parents have become part of the C&K family. As a community based association we recognise the valuable role families and the wider community play in children’s education and care.
